Kentucky Retirement Systems Insurance Trust Fund Takes $1.32 Million Position in Crown Castle Inc. (NYSE:CCI)

Crown Castle logo with Finance background

Kentucky Retirement Systems Insurance Trust Fund bought a new stake in shares of Crown Castle Inc. (NYSE:CCI - Free Report) in the first quarter, according to the company in its most recent disclosure with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). The firm bought 12,642 shares of the real estate investment trust's stock, valued at approximately $1,318,000.

Other large investors have also recently made changes to their positions in the company. Norges Bank purchased a new stake in shares of Crown Castle in the fourth quarter worth $561,714,000. Vanguard Group Inc. boosted its stake in Crown Castle by 10.5% in the 4th quarter. Vanguard Group Inc. now owns 62,499,455 shares of the real estate investment trust's stock worth $5,672,451,000 after purchasing an additional 5,934,615 shares in the last quarter. Wellington Management Group LLP grew its position in Crown Castle by 18.9% during the 4th quarter. Wellington Management Group LLP now owns 20,849,846 shares of the real estate investment trust's stock valued at $1,892,332,000 after purchasing an additional 3,321,249 shares during the last quarter. National Bank of Canada FI increased its stake in Crown Castle by 37.3% during the 4th quarter. National Bank of Canada FI now owns 5,793,842 shares of the real estate investment trust's stock valued at $525,849,000 after purchasing an additional 1,573,043 shares in the last quarter. Finally, Raymond James Financial Inc. purchased a new position in Crown Castle in the fourth quarter worth about $95,167,000. 90.77% of the stock is currently owned by hedge funds and other institutional investors.

Crown Castle Price Performance

Shares of NYSE CCI traded up $0.69 during mid-day trading on Tuesday, reaching $103.22. The company's stock had a trading volume of 4,677,817 shares, compared to its average volume of 2,940,356. The stock has a fifty day moving average of $101.43 and a two-hundred day moving average of $96.62.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 4.43, a current ratio of 0.37 and a quick ratio of 0.37. Crown Castle Inc. has a 52 week low of $84.20 and a 52 week high of $120.92. The firm has a market capitalization of $44.95 billion, a PE ratio of -9.59, a P/E/G ratio of 0.79 and a beta of 0.88.

Crown Castle (NYSE:CCI - Get Free Report) last issued its quarterly earnings data on Wednesday, April 30th. The real estate investment trust reported $1.10 earnings per share for the quarter, missing analysts' consensus estimates of $1.72 by ($0.62). The firm had revenue of $1.06 billion for the quarter, compared to analysts' expectations of $1.04 billion. Crown Castle had a negative net margin of 78.12% and a negative return on equity of 164.40%. The company's revenue for the quarter was down 4.8% on a year-over-year basis. During the same quarter in the previous year, the business earned $1.72 EPS. As a group, sell-side analysts anticipate that Crown Castle Inc. will post 6.67 EPS for the current fiscal year.

Crown Castle Company Profile

(Free Report)

Crown Castle owns, operates and leases more than 40,000 cell towers and approximately 90,000 route miles of fiber supporting small cells and fiber solutions across every major U.S. market. This nationwide portfolio of communications infrastructure connects cities and communities to essential data, technology and wireless service - bringing information, ideas and innovations to the people and businesses that need them.
